Brand Designer Salary in Alaska, United States
Anchorage offers a median mid-level salary of $58,500 for brand designers. Living costs are related to fuel and food prices. Some firms combine outdoor tourism branding with digital campaigns.
Salary by experience level
Entry-level (0-2 years)
Salary range (per year)
$42,000 to $52,000
Average (per year)
$47,000
Starting salaries are shaped by Alaska's higher cost of living.
Mid-level (3-5 years)
Salary range (per year)
$53,000 to $64,000
Average (per year)
$58,500
Local marketing agencies drive average wages for designers with experience.
Senior (6-9 years)
Salary range (per year)
$65,000 to $78,000
Average (per year)
$71,500
Senior designers in Anchorage often work for tourism, logistics, or government employers.
Principal/Lead (10+ years)
Salary range (per year)
$79,000+
Principal roles are rare and usually attached to larger regional firms or remote teams.
Hourly Rates
For freelance or contract work, hourly rates are typically higher than equivalent salaried positions.
Junior
$22 - $30
per hour
Mid-level
$31 - $41
per hour
Senior
$42 - $54
per hour
The $58,500 median sits slightly below the national average for mid-level brand designers, which hovers around $70,000. Housing costs in many Alaskan communities are lower.
